Magomed Ankalayev He's finally back. After being quickly knocked out by Alex Poatán In the rematch, held in October in Las Vegas (USA), the Russian disappeared from the scene, that is, he did not give interviews and stayed away from social media. But, last Thursday (15), the former UFC light heavyweight champion (up to 93 kg) showed signs of life and demonstrated his willingness to make up for lost time.
Ankalaev ended his long period of seclusion suggesting he has recovered from the damage caused by the tough defeat suffered against the Brazilian. So much so that the Russian, dreaming of returning to the top of the division, is already thinking about his next fight. Therefore, by interacting with fans about a possible opponent, the athlete signaled to the UFC that he is ready to face the top names in the division.

Ankalaev's fighters in MMA
Magomed AnkalayevThe 33-year-old is an elite athlete and, not surprisingly, was the UFC light heavyweight champion. Currently, the Russian is ranked second in the division.
The athlete began his career in the sport in 2014 and debuted in the organization in 2018. Over the years, 'Big Ank' built a record of 20 wins, two losses, one draw, and one 'no contest' (fight without a result). His main triumphs were against Aleksandar rakic, Alex Poatán, Anthony Smith, Johnny Walker, Thiago Marreta e Volkan oezdemir.
